Outline of Mao Zedong's Peasant Revolutionary Thought

Gan Yi

Open publisher page 0 citations

Abstract

Mao Zedong combined the actual conditions of China and made a hard exploration to peasant revolution, based on which he proposed a serials of revolution theories such as peasant revolution theory of subjectivity, rural class divisions theory, the rural land revolution theory, and the outline of Mao Zedong's peasant revolutionary thought with rich connotation threaded by the intellectuals mobilization theory. The outline of Mao Zedong's peasant revolution thought is the main body of Mao Zedong thought, and also is the important development of Marxism. It is of important values to the building of a harmonious socialist society, the construction of a well-off society in an all-round way, and the realization of the goal of two hundred years.
